package org.gradle.language.cpp
import org.gradle.nativeplatform.fixtures.AbstractInstalledToolChainIntegrationSpec
import org.gradle.nativeplatform.fixtures.app.CppApp
class CppCustomHeaderDependencyIntegrationTest extends AbstractInstalledToolChainIntegrationSpec {
def "can consume a directory as a header dependency"() {
def app = new CppApp()
settingsFile << """
rootProject.name = "app"
"""
buildFile << consumerBuildScript(repoType)
file("lib/settings.gradle").touch()
file("lib/build.gradle") << producerBuildScript(repoType)
app.sources.writeToProject(testDirectory)
app.headers.writeToProject(file('lib'))
expect:
projectDir('lib').withTasks('publish').run()
and:
succeeds("assemble")
where:
repoType << [
'maven',
'ivy'
]
}
def consumerBuildScript(String repoType) {
return """
import javax.inject.Inject
apply plugin: 'cpp-application'
repositories {
${repoType} {
url file('lib/repo')
}
}
def USAGE = Usage.USAGE_ATTRIBUTE
def CUSTOM = objects.named(Usage.class, "custom")
def C_PLUS_PLUS_API = objects.named(Usage.class, Usage.C_PLUS_PLUS_API)
def NATIVE_RUNTIME = objects.named(Usage.class, Usage.NATIVE_RUNTIME)
def NATIVE_LINK = objects.named(Usage.class, Usage.NATIVE_LINK)
dependencies {
implementation "org.gradle.test:lib:1.0"
artifactTypes {
zip {
attributes.attribute(USAGE, CUSTOM)
}
}
registerTransform {
from.attribute(USAGE, CUSTOM)
to.attribute(USAGE, C_PLUS_PLUS_API)
artifactTransform(UnzipTransform) {
params(file('lib/src/main/headers'))
}
}
registerTransform {
from.attribute(USAGE, CUSTOM)
to.attribute(USAGE, NATIVE_RUNTIME)
artifactTransform(EmptyTransform)
}
registerTransform {
from.attribute(USAGE, CUSTOM)
to.attribute(USAGE, NATIVE_LINK)
artifactTransform(EmptyTransform)
}
}
// Simulates unzipping headers by copying the contents of a configured directory
// This is to avoid pulling in an external dependency to do this or investing the
// effort of writing our own unzip which would be pure yak-shaving for this test.
class UnzipTransform extends ArtifactTransform {
File headerDir
@Inject
UnzipTransform(File headerDir) {
this.headerDir = headerDir
}
List transform(File file) {
def unzipped = new File(outputDirectory, "unzipped")
unzipped.mkdirs()
headerDir.listFiles().each { sourceFile ->
def headerFile = new File(unzipped, sourceFile.name)
headerFile.text = sourceFile.text
}
return [unzipped]
}
}
class EmptyTransform extends ArtifactTransform {
List transform(File file) {
return []
}
}
"""
}
def producerBuildScript(String repoType) {
return """
apply plugin: "base"
apply plugin: "${repoType}-publish"
configurations {
headers
}
task zipHeaders(type: Zip) {
from file('src/main/headers')
}
publishing {
publications {
headers(${repoType.capitalize()}Publication) {
artifact zipHeaders
${group(repoType)} = "org.gradle.test"
${version(repoType)} = "1.0"
}
}
repositories {
${repoType} {
url file('repo')
}
}
}
"""
}
def group(String repoType) {
if (repoType == "ivy") {
return "organisation"
} else if (repoType == "maven") {
return "groupId"
} else {
throw new IllegalArgumentException()
}
}
def version(String repoType) {
if (repoType == "ivy") {
return "revision"
} else if (repoType == "maven") {
return "version"
} else {
throw new IllegalArgumentException()
}
}
}
